AI
产品
行业
生态

揭秘TiDB的“秘笈”:开源数据库“牵手”多云

来源: 原创 作者:雨涵 2022-7-06 05:47:01

在PingCAP 联合创始人兼 CTO黄东旭看来,开源和云已经成为推动 TiDB 产品持续发展的两大引擎。

近年来,随着数字化进程不断加速,企业全面上云进入发展新阶段。在此背景下,应用云化和数字化场景的爆发带来数据量暴增,数据库尤其是开源数据库正在金融、互联网、政务、医疗等诸多领域发挥着越来越重要的作用。

 

根据Gartner数据显示,2021年,托管云服务 (DBaaS) 的收入增至392亿美元,占整体数据库管理系统(DBMS)收入800亿美元的49%以上,增长态势显著。随着开源数据库厂商与公有云进入更广泛的合作阶段,云数据库整体市场蕴藏巨大的发展潜力,是未来发展的重要方向。

 

作为一家企业级开源分布式数据库厂商,PingCAP近年的发展有目共睹。近日,在PingCAP 举行“TiDB V6 暨 PingCAP 云战略发布会”之际,中国软件网专访了PingCAP 联合创始人兼 CTO黄东旭、PingCAP 首席技术布道师马晓宇、PingCAP 副总裁刘松,从TiDB的优势、功能、价值、生态等在内的多个维度,全面介绍了TiDB,分享TiDB在加速释放数据价值的同时,为企业持续赋能。

 

01 开源+云,两大增长引擎

 

从2015年成立至今,PingCAP在7年的发展中,见证了数据库技术的重大变革。在PingCAP 联合创始人兼 CTO黄东旭看来,开源和云已经成为推动 TiDB 产品持续发展的两大引擎。

 

 

与同类型的产品有所不同的是,TiDB 采用了领先的 HTAP 架构,具备云原生、一键扩缩容、高度兼容 MySQL 协议等优势,支持用户在云上的数据库中同时运行关键业务交易和实时分析任务,充分享受云的弹性优势和业务连续性保障,赋予企业数据敏捷性,目前已成功应用于全球 2000+ 头部企业的生产环境。

 

在采访中,黄东旭多次提到HTAP是未来数据库发展的方向。他强调,与Snowflake有所差别的是,TiDB 做 HTAP 的路线,是从OLTP database 出发,然后逐步拓展AP 能力。而Snowflake 做 unistore的方式,是先有一个 OLAP 的 database ,然后再往TP方向做。虽然两者都会到达HTAP的点,但是路径选择完全不一样。“路径不同选择会带来很多影响,虽然都是HTAP,但是属于两种不一样的产品,各有各的应用场景和目标客户群。”

 

如何通过软件的迭代速度帮助开发者更快捷的开发出应用,这是TiDB要达到的目的。” 黄东旭坦言,“通过使用TiDB之后,HTAP这种新型数据库,能够有效降低应用开发的复杂性和时间,为企业的应用开发和业务赢得更多宝贵的时间。”

 

如今,随着开源数据库的优点与云的结合,把快速迭代和多云部署的敏捷度糅合在一起,为开放者以及全球扩展的数字原生企业带来新的价值。

 

 

02 HTAP x 多云,凸显数据价值

 

PingCAP近日发布的TiDB V6新版本在业界引发广泛关注。在此次采访中,PingCAP 首席技术布道师马晓宇介绍了TiDB V6的新特性。

 

除了云所带来的快速迭代优势外,成熟的容灾能力、HTAP能力、生态能力也是企业级用户所看重的能力。马晓宇介绍说,“在新版本V6中,我们发布了全面升级和强化的容灾核心组件CDC。通过更强的容灾能力,确保金融级的严苛场景稳固。为了给用户提供敏捷的数据库体验,聚焦于数据和业务增长本身,新版本中HTAP能力得到了更成熟的体现,即覆盖更广域的场景适配,提供更稳定的性能。生态方面,在充分兼容MySQL的同时,也可以在整个MySQL生态中共同协作,适配更灵活的生态选型。

 

不仅如此,TiDB 在包括AWS、阿里云等多个云平台云市场上线,并在 AWS 和 GCP 之上提供 TiDB Cloud 全托管的云服务,给予用户丰富的选择,可以兼容更多的生态组件和生态产品。

 

在谈到云数据库新进展的问题时,马晓宇指出,云原生不仅给企业用户带来了极大的价值,能够建立更快速更便捷的反馈渠道,缩短反馈链路。对私有部署也带来了深远影响。“云市场会反哺用户和内核技术的发展,依托我们在云上积累的经验,帮助客户更好的体验TiDB。对于用户来说,带来了更纯粹的使用体验,回归到数据库的本质,聚焦于业务本身,在云上实现更大的放大效果。”

 

马晓宇以某头部国有银行为例,具体阐释了使用TiDB之后带来的显著改变。随着业务发展数据量的激增,银行传统的分析型数据库已经无法满足实时事务性变更和分析的需求,与此同时,金融级实时洞察方案也面临选型的困难,既需要上游数据向下游同步的数据性,又希望能够对数据达到高速的洞察分析。TiDB的出现有效改变了这家银行面临的困境,无论是混合负载能力、弹性伸缩支持大量数据高性能分析能力,还是经过行业考验的金融级能力、优质的技术支持,让TiDB在同类产品中脱颖而出。使用TiDB之后,前端Oracle不仅能实时向TiDB汇总事务性数据,同时还支持多种金融场景的交易员针对新鲜数据的实时洞察,助力银行业务的发展。

 

概括来看,无论是高增长的用户、传统转型中的企业还是数据化转型企业,在突然面临诸多激增繁杂数据时,都希望能通过简单方式欣然应对业务增长。而TiDB通过提供给用户一种非常简单的方式,去应对数据和业务增长的需求,而不需要花费更多的时间和精力消耗在技术栈本身的复杂度上。

 

截止目前,TiDB行业解决方案已广泛在金融、互联网、能源、电力、新零售、消费类制造业等领域落地,未来还将在更多数据量大、用户数多的行业进行重点布局。

 

 

03 生态赋能

 

从云的角度看,我们进入了高价值的新一代云数据库的时代,从开源数据库的角度,开源+多云使我们进入了一个全面拥抱多云的时代。” PingCAP 副总裁刘松如是说。

 

在谈到TiDB生态的核心优势时,刘松总结,TiDB融合了开源和云两个生态的价值。首先,TiDB生态极具开放性。得益于开源带来的开放性,让开源数据库天然和大数据生态进行集成,并与包括人工智能算法技术等在内的新一代数据技术有效结合。其次,TiDB生态具有不同的层次性,即上半层是面向应用开发的生态,下半层是云生态。

 

在应用开发生态中,全球有数以万计的MySQL应用开发者,他们都需要更具备数据敏捷的数据库来承载。”刘松进一步解释到,无论是Databricks、 mongoDB、confluent,还是Snowflake,都处在云生态上,TiDB生态不仅具备跨云、中立、开放的特性,而且聚焦于用户价值,与云厂商是互补的。“由于HTAP本身是data-hub,在同一个交易库里面又要做分析的需求,对于大多数云厂商来说,90%的销量还是以RDS为主,所以TiDB与云厂商的数据库是有错位的,从目前看,合作远大于竞争。”

 

对于中国软件网提出的国内外的生态发展有何差异的问题时,刘松表示,与国内相比,海外的云生态和数据生态相对更为开放,但国内的生态也在加紧开放的步伐,比如近日TiDB上线阿里云云市场心选商城,标志着双方合作的进一步开放。

 

从客户角度看,TiDB生态带来的价值不言而喻。刘松介绍到,TiDB不仅能部署在多云架构上,还保持着开源快速迭代,能给数字原生企业,尤其是泛互联网企业和数字转型企业,包括大型银行、政企等带来更好的选择。

 

以TiDB发布的TiDB Cloud为例,因为蕴含了开源数据库自带的演进的HTAP的能力,简化了体验的能力,又通过与云厂商的合作延伸了强大的扩展能力,兼具云底层能力和云原生部署的灵活性。因此对于用户来说,是新一代云数据库的最好选择。与此同时,在上面还会用到一些最新的人工智能的算法,以及云原生带来的灵活性。

 

谈及TiDB生态未来的发展,刘松坦言,一方面会继续深入发展开源生态,另一方面也将在多云层面,构建更多的友邻生态。

 

近年来,数据库人才的短缺一直成为困扰行业发展的问题,TiDB生态发展离不开对人才的培养。刘松表示,“在国内我们有TiDB全链路人才培养计划,放眼全球,我们具有多语言版本,支持全球统一的课程体系,包括从内核的基础理论到给DBA学习的基础运维、架构原理,以及对于应用开发者提供的一些课程,培养TiDB的专业能力,注重个人技术品牌的打造。”

 

如今,在数字库浪潮席卷各行业的当下,开源数据库与云的结合正在加速拓展。根据Gartner的预测,到2023年全球将有四分之三的数据库都将运行在云上,包括PingCAP在内的企业将迎来发展的新机遇。

 

新一代的数据库带来最大的一个价值一定在新一代的数字化应用里面” 黄东旭笃定地说,“时刻站在客户的视角,让客户能够更敏捷的去应对业务的发展。”乘云而起,顺势而为,开源数据库与云深度结合的新的时代已经到来……

免责声明: 该文观点仅代表作者本人,Soft6软件网系信息发布平台,Soft6软件网仅提供信息存储空间服务。 未经允许不得转载,授权事宜请联系:support@soft6.com 如对本稿件有异议或投诉,请查看《版权保护投诉指引》

0
好文章,需要您的鼓励

您可能还喜欢这些资讯